Trethewey Complete Streets

The Trethewey Drive Complete Streets Project aims to enhance road safety and accessibility for all road users, including people walking, biking and driving by creating dedicated bikeways, improving intersections and improving bus stops. 

The proposed bikeway provides a connection between Eglinton Avenue West, the future Keelesdale LRT Station, the Weston UP and GO station, public transit on Jane Street and Weston Cycling Connections.
